CHI Saint Joseph Medical Group - Gastroenterology in London provides expert digestive health care using advanced, minimally invasive procedures. The team offers colon cancer screening, specialized ultrasound imaging to diagnose and treat digestive conditions, removal of precancerous growths, and care for conditions such as Barrett's esophagus.
The London gastroenterology practice is located at 1025 Saint Joseph Lane, 2nd Floor, London, Kentucky, and is connected to the broader CHI Saint Joseph Health network serving Central and Eastern Kentucky.

About Saint Joseph London and CHI Saint Joseph Health
Saint Joseph London, part of CHI Saint Joseph Health and CommonSpirit Health, is a 150-bed regional hospital established in 1926. The current $152 million, 340,000-square-foot facility opened in 2010 and serves London, Laurel County, and communities throughout southeastern Kentucky, including Clay, Laurel, Jackson, Knox, Pulaski, Rockcastle, and Whitley counties.
The hospital is committed to providing high-quality care guided by CommonSpirit's mission and core values of Compassion, Inclusion, Integrity, Excellence, and Collaboration.
CHI Saint Joseph Health is one of Kentucky's largest health systems, with 100 locations in 20 counties, including hospitals, physician groups, clinics, primary care centers, specialty institutes, and home health agencies. The system serves patients in 35 counties across Central and Eastern Kentucky.
